MSDN Event Log : > The Event Log service uses memory-mapped files, and it runs as one of > the services under the Services.exe process as Eventlog.dll. When files are > loaded in this way, the entire file is loaded into the computer’s memory. All > of the current versions of Windows have an architectural limitation with regard > to memory-mapped files: no process can have more than 1 GB of memory-mapped > files in total. This limitation means that all of the services that run under > the Services.exe process must share the 1-GB pool. > > Because of these limitations [..] we have verified that the practical limit is > approximately 300 megabytes (MBs) on most 32-bit servers running Windows Server > 2003 that is, 300 MBs for all of the event logs combined
